在数字货币的交易和管理过程中,转账是一项基本且重要的操作。许多用户拥有多个不同的钱包和交易平台,其中火...
比特派(Bitpie)是一款功能强大的数字货币钱包,支持多种主流数字货币的存储和交易。在区块链技术日益盛行的今天,学习如何编译和构建自己的比特派钱包,无疑是对技术爱好者和投资者的一个重要技能。本文将详细介绍比特派的编译过程,包括所需的环境配置、依赖关系、编译步骤以及常见问题的解答,帮助更多用户顺利完成比特派钱包的编译。
编译比特派钱包之前,我们需要准备一个适合的开发环境。通常,开发者推荐使用 Ubuntu 系统,因此我们将以 Ubuntu 为例来进行说明。以下是编译比特派所需的环境配置步骤:
sudo apt-get update sudo apt-get install -y build-essential git cmake libssl-dev libboost-all-dev libqrencode-dev
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ash - sudo apt-get install -y nodejs
确保所有依赖项都能顺利安装。完成以上步骤后,您就准备好编译比特派钱包了。
接下来,我们将获取比特派钱包的源代码。您可以通过 git 命令从官方的 GitHub 仓库克隆代码。以下是详细步骤:
cd ~/workspace
git clone https://github.com/Bitpie/bitpie-wallet.git
cd bitpie-wallet
在完成这一步之后,您就拥有了比特派钱包的所有源代码,可以开始编译了。
在获取到源代码之后,正式开始编译比特派钱包。以下是详细的编译步骤:
npm install
npm run build
在这一阶段,您已经成功编译了比特派钱包的应用程序。如果遇到编译错误,通常可以通过查看错误提示来进行调试,或查阅比特派的文档与社区资源。
车间编译后,您就可以运行比特派钱包了。运行以下命令启动应用程序:
npm start
该命令将在系统默认的浏览器中打开比特派钱包界面,您可以通过此界面创建或导入您的数字资产钱包。在这里,您可以高效地管理所有的数字资产。
没有任何编程过程是完美无疵的,用户在编译比特派的过程中,难免会遇到一些常见问题。我们将讨论五个常见问题,并提供详细解答。
依赖项缺失是编译过程中常见的问题,尤其是在初学者的环境配置中。解决这个问题的第一步是仔细查看编译时终端输出的错误消息。大部分错误信息都会指明缺失的依赖项。以下是一些解决方案:
sudo apt-get install <缺失的库名>
如果您无法解决该问题,建议在比特派的讨论论坛或相关技术社区发帖求助,通常可以从其他开发者那里获得支持。
编译错误的调试是一个必要的技能。在编译比特派钱包的过程中,您可能会遇到许多不同类型的错误。针对这些情况,您可以采取以下方法来调试:
npm run build --verbose
此外,利用版本控制工具,如 git,您可以在发生错误后迅速回滚到之前的成功编译状态,继续排查问题。
钱包的安全性是数字货币用户最关心的问题之一。确保您编译的钱包安全,通常可以采取以下一些措施:
最后,使用硬件钱包或其他安全措施来存储大额数字资产。
导入已经存在的比特派钱包是一个非常实用的功能。在比特派中,您可以通过以下步骤来导入钱包:
导入操作后,您可以在钱包界面中查看您的数字资产,确保所有信息无误。
备份您的比特派钱包是确保资产安全的重要步骤。以下是关于如何备份 wallet 的一些建议:
通过这些备份措施,您可以在设备丢失或损坏的情况下恢复您的数字资产。
本文详细介绍了比特派钱包的编译过程以及常见问题的解决方案。通过以上步骤,无论您是技术新手还是有经验的开发者,均能成功编译并使用比特派钱包。希望本教程对您有所帮助,激发您对区块链世界的探索兴趣。随着数字货币和区块链技术的发展,掌握相关技能将使您在这个领域中脱颖而出。
比特派钱包作为一个去中心化的安全存储解决方案,其重要性愈发上升。希望每位用户都能在使用比特派钱包时,拥有更加安全、便利的数字货币使用体验。